#fe4596 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fe4596 is composed of 99.6% red, 27.1% green and 58.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 72.8% magenta, 40.9%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 333.7 degrees, a saturation of 98.9% and a lightness of 63.3%. #fe4596 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8aff with #fd002d. Closest websafe color is: #ff3399.

#fe4596 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fe4596 has RGB values of R:254, G:69, B:150 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.73, Y:0.41, K:0. Its decimal value is 16663958.

Shades and Tints of #fe4596
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090004 is the darkest color, while #fff5f9 is the lightest one.
